Visalia Man Arrested for Allegedly Shooting into Home
Originally published as a Tulare County Sheriff’s Office Facebook post:

“Just after midnight, TCSO Deputies were were called to a home in the 32600 block of Grandview in Visalia for a report of someone shooting into a home.

When they arrived, Deputies identified 29-year-old Oscar Garcia of Visalia as the suspect. Garcia was tracked to a home in the area of Tulare and Locust in Visalia where he was arrested. He has been booked at the Tulare County Sheriffs Pre-Trial facility for shooting at an inhabited dwelling.

Any with information is urged to contact the Tulare County Sheriff’s Office at 559-733-6218.”
